1981 Isuzu Trooper vs. 2006 Volvo S60

To start off, 2006 Volvo S60 is newer by 25 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Isuzu Trooper.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Isuzu Trooper would be higher. At 2,770 cc (4 cylinders), 1981 Isuzu Trooper is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Volvo S60 (177 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 77 more horse power than 1981 Isuzu Trooper. (100 HP @ 3700 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Volvo S60 should accelerate faster than 1981 Isuzu Trooper.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Volvo S60 weights approximately 428 kg more than 1981 Isuzu Trooper.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1981 Isuzu Trooper is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2006 Volvo S60.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1981 Isuzu Trooper will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Volvo S60 (240 Nm) has 32 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Isuzu Trooper. (208 Nm). This means 2006 Volvo S60 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Isuzu Trooper.
